精华内容
下载资源
问答
  • JAVA论文查重

    2019-02-27 16:15:18
    基于余弦相似性算法开发的论文查重系统
  • 用于测试我自己写的 java 简单论文查重程序,详情见 github地址:https://github.com/AZhu12138/PaperCheck
  • Java实现论文查重系统

    千次阅读 2020-05-20 23:32:23
    1.论文查重系统背景 日常生活中投票是非常常见的一件事,随着现在科技的发展,电子投票都是以线上操作的形势完成,本系统为模仿电子投票系统所作。 a.本系统有管理员登录,个人信息修改,用户管理,投票管理,投票...

    1.论文查重系统背景

    日常生活中投票是非常常见的一件事,随着现在科技的发展,电子投票都是以线上操作的形势完成,本系统为模仿电子投票系统所作。
    a.本系统有管理员登录,个人信息修改,用户管理,投票管理,投票结果查看,留言板管理,留言板查看,用户登录,用户注册,用户信息修改,投票内容查看,投票功能,投票结果查看,留言板功能。
    b.和现有系统比较起来,本系统是B/S结构,一般投票系统为C/S结构,性能方面不如B/S结构,并且C/S接口需要安装客户端,客户端压力很大,我的系统只需要电脑或者手机具有浏览器就可以进行选购。
    c.从架构方面来讲,我们的系统为分布式架构,传统的投票系统系统没有我们的架构合理。

    2.论文查重系统技术架构

    主要技术
    Spring、SpringMVC、Mybatis
    JSP、JSTL、jQuery、HTML、CSS、JS
    Mysql
    bootstrap
    开发工具和环境
    Eclipse
    Maven
    Tomcat 7
    JDK 1.8
    Mysql 5.6
    Win10 操作系统

    3.论文查重系统管理员功能

    3.1管理员登录功能
    在这里插入图片描述
    3.2管理员登录首页功能
    在这里插入图片描述
    3.3论文库列表查看功能
    在这里插入图片描述
    3.4论文审核功能
    在这里插入图片描述
    3.5论文查看功能
    在这里插入图片描述
    在这里插入图片描述
    3.6院系管理功能
    在这里插入图片描述
    3.7班级管理功能
    在这里插入图片描述
    3.8班级成员管理功能
    在这里插入图片描述
    3.9数据统计功能
    在这里插入图片描述
    3.10学生管理功能
    在这里插入图片描述

    4.论文查重系统学生功能

    4.1学生登录功能
    在这里插入图片描述
    4.2学生登录首页功能
    在这里插入图片描述
    4.3论文库查看功能
    在这里插入图片描述
    4.4个人论文库查看功能
    在这里插入图片描述
    4.5学生上传论文查看功能
    在这里插入图片描述
    4.6学生西信息查看修改功能
    在这里插入图片描述

    展开全文
  • 基于java论文查重系统设计

    千次阅读 2020-10-28 09:45:00
    我的指导老师给我布置了一个毕业设计题目–基于java论文查重系统,希望通过这个论文查重系统检验下我四年所学的知识,是否符合毕业的要求.当然,我欣然接受,认为这正是一个大展身手的好机会. 通过查阅相关资料,我决定...

    学生在写作论文的过程中,越来越多地依赖这些网络信息,在很短的时间内他们就能发现大量的信息,通过拷贝、粘贴完成一份论文。由于网络信息的质量参差不齐,而且来源分散,因此指导教师很难认定这些新的剽窃形式。复制、粘贴的写作技法也在很大程度上遏制了学生的创新能力。
    基于以上描述的现状.我的指导老师给我布置了一个毕业设计题目–基于java的论文查重系统,希望通过这个论文查重系统检验下我四年所学的知识,是否符合毕业的要求.当然,我欣然接受,认为这正是一个大展身手的好机会.

    通过查阅相关资料,我决定使用我最擅长的java技术来做,利用MVC三层架构来对系统进行实现.易于维护和操作.开发工具我选择了myeclipse.数据库采用mysql,系统主要实现了用户列表、管理员列表、系统样本、学生论文等功能模块。

    系统功能需求分析
    本系统主要包括管理员、用户两个角色,不同的角色登录系统实现不同的功能,管理员角色登录系统实现了用户列表、管理员列表、系统样本、学生论文等功能模块;学生登录系统实现了论文查重的功能,包括对论文的查询、下载查重报告、下载源文件、删除等功能。在这里插入图片描述
    在这里插入图片描述
    在这里插入图片描述
    目录
    第一章绪论 1
    1.1 课题研究背景 1
    1.2 课题研究现状 1
    1.3 本课题主要工作 2
    第二章系统相关技术 3
    2.1 J2EE技术 3
    2.2 MVC模式 4
    2.3 B/S结构 5
    2.4 数据库技术 6
    2.5 本章小结 7
    第三章系统需求分析 8
    3.1 系统总体目标 8
    3.2 系统可行性分析 8
    3.3 系统功能需求分析 9
    3.4 系统非功能需求分析 9
    3.5 系统开发环境与开发工具 10
    第四章系统设计与实现 11
    4.1 设计目标与原则 11
    4.2 系统架构设计 12
    4.2.1 总体架构设计 12
    4.2.2 系统网络拓扑结构图 12
    4.3 数据库设计 13
    4.3.1 数据库的选定 13
    4.3.2 数据库概念模型设计 13
    4.3.3 数据库逻辑设计 15
    第五章系统详细设计与实现 18
    5.1 数据库连接实现 18
    5.2 系统登录实现 19
    5.3 管理员模块实现 19
    5.3.1 用户列表模块实现 19
    5.3.2 管理员列表模块实现 20
    5.3.3 系统样本模块实现 20
    5.3.4 学生论文模块实现 21
    第六章系统测试 23
    6.1 软件测试及工具 23
    6.1.1 软件测试 23
    6.1.2 软件工具 23
    6.2 测试方法 23
    6.2.1功能测试 23
    6.2.2 性能测试 24
    6.3 系统配置要求 24
    6.4 测试内容 24
    6.5 测试结果 25
    6.6 本章小结 25
    总结 26
    致谢 27
    参考文献 28

    展开全文
  • 基于java的文本/论文查重

    千次阅读 2020-05-19 10:18:15
    业主要求做一个跟知网查重一样牛皮的功能,除了传统的关键字匹配查重和文本内容匹配查重外,还可根据语义进行进行智能提醒(sb,没几万块钱还想搞这种东西。几十人的团队都不一定做得了,做得出来早放网上坐家里等着...

    业主要求做一个跟知网查重一样牛皮的功能,除了传统的关键字匹配查重和文本内容匹配查重外,还可根据语义进行智能提醒(sb,没几万块钱还想搞这种东西。几十人的团队都不一定做得了,做得出来早放网上坐家里等着收钱了。知网查重一次三百块)
    吐槽归吐槽,作为开发还是要去了解的,网上找了一下根本没多少文章介绍这个技术的,基于java的更是没有。去码云上找了一下,无意中发现一个基于java的sdk,联系他们的开发人员,运行起来好像是那么回事。没深入了解,先记录下
    sdk介绍地址:https://dreamspark.com.cn/blog/?id=1
    起先是在自己的maven项目中跑,原文里的需要引入的sdk所关联各个jar包版本,跟我的项目包冲突了,一直跑不起来,所以建议是先建新的项目运行。需要做什么工作原文都有介绍了,下载示例代码运行,输出两个网页,展示方式不一样,如下:
    在这里插入图片描述
    在这里插入图片描述

    免费的sdk三天就需要重新注册一次。有大神知道其它的解决方案吗

    展开全文
  • 首先可以在目录下创建几个txt文件,如图,一个作为论文,几个作为论文库: 其中论文中包含论文库中的内容,现在在论文里放一句论文库中的句子 package com.oracle.core; import java.io.File; import java.io....

    首先可以在目录下创建几个txt文件,如图,一个作为论文,几个作为论文库:
    在这里插入图片描述
    其中论文中包含论文库中的内容,现在在论文里放一句论文库中的句子

    package com.oracle.core;
    
    import java.io.File;
    import java.io.FileInputStream;
    import java.io.FileNotFoundException;
    import java.io.IOException;
    import java.io.InputStream;
    
    public class Check
    {
    	public static void main(String[] args) throws IOException
    	{
    		int count=0;
    		//获取到论文的信息
    		File file=new File("D:\\JAVA\\论文\\论文.txt");
    		InputStream in=new FileInputStream(file);
    		byte[] b=new byte[in.available()];
    		in.read(b);
    		String paper=new String(b,"GBK");
    		//获取论文库的信息
    		File dir=new File("D:\\JAVA\\论文\\论文");
    		File[] listFiles = dir.listFiles();
    		for(int i=0;i<listFiles.length;i++)
    		{
    			File f=listFiles[i];
    			InputStream in1=new FileInputStream(f);
    			byte[] b1=new byte[in1.available()];
    			in1.read(b1);
    			String papers=new String(b1,"GBK");
    			if(papers.contains(paper))
    			{
    				System.out.println(f.getName()+"存在重复内容");
    				count++;
    			}
    		}
    		System.out.println(count);
    	}
    
    }
    
    

    运行结果:
    在这里插入图片描述
    其中所有的文件保存编码为ANSI,代码中读取编码为GBK,否则会出现乱码的情况,程序会输出为0。
    在这里插入图片描述
    每一个汉字 都有对应的一个编码
    GBK 常用汉字编码
    GB2312 所有汉字编码 是GBK的扩充
    UTF-8 万国码 默认的编码格式
    不同的文字要用不同的编码去解析它

    展开全文
  • 文本查重SDK.zip

    2020-03-22 22:50:41
    查重算法SDK(JAVA版),可以用于开发高校论文查重、企业合同查重、企业内部文档查重、学生作业查重、文本去重、代码查重等。 本资源无需积分免费下载,里面是是SDK的详细文档链接。 链接:...
  • 目录:0、需求1、前言1.1、开发环境1.1、整体流程1.2、类1.3、核心算法2、接口的设计和实现2.1、读写 txt 文件的模块2.2、SimHash 模块(核心模块)2.3、海明距离模块2.4、main 主...题目:论文查重 描述如下: 设计
  • DuplicateChecking:基于Simhash的论文查重系统
  • java查重类的实现

    万次阅读 2017-04-01 00:26:12
    最近在学校做大创项目,用到查重机制,写了一个查重类 附上代码: import java.util.Vector; public class ElementCheck { // 重复优先 static Vector CheckSameElement1(Vector test) { Vector markA = new...
  • 论文查重原理及实现

    万次阅读 2017-05-24 01:12:58
    论文查重原理及实现 原理: 在知网上的论文检测为整篇的进行上传但是本人却是提交自己的正式论文部分上去的(paperpass), 上传的文章格式对检测结果可能会造成影响(在paperpass上存在两种类型(分别为.doc, .docx), 但...
  • /** * 重复文件管理器 */ public class RepeatFileManager { private static final String EMPTY_FILE = "empty_file"; //空文件 private Map<Long, String> mFileSizeMap = new HashMap<...
  • 描述:是很多同学交上来的作业是抄袭其他同学的。 要求:我要完成的程序就是找出类似的作业。并把他们雷同的内容用高亮的文字显示出来,作为抄袭证据。希望能得到写思路,现在脑袋一片模糊,或者给些资料。...
  • 利用编辑距离实现论文查重
  • 需求描述:已知一个长度为100的int型数组,并且每个元素的值大于等于1,并小于等于100,写出一个函数,判断该数组中是否存在重复元素。这个是大概2年前参加面试的一道算法题,不算难,相信大家都有了自己的一个解法...
  • NULL 博文链接:https://wiwiluo.iteye.com/blog/1277273
  • 本系统用的是Lucene全文检索架构,Lucene作为一个全文检索引擎框架,在构建机制上有众多明显的优点:首先,它可以对任何可以转化成文本格式的数据进行索引的创建,而学术论文包含的doc、PDF和CAJ等等这些格式都是...
  • 个人项目:SimHash实现的论文查重

    千次阅读 2020-10-27 20:24:29
    个人项目:SimHash实现的论文查重
  • 论文查重检测软件

    热门讨论 2014-03-07 16:29:18
    应用于检测毕业论文、行业报告的重复率,抄袭检测和硕士论文检测,论文比对论文查重软件、论文相似度检测
  • java:利用HashMap实现String数组的查重

    千次阅读 2019-07-03 11:01:43
    首先我们要对一个String str数组进行查重,因为要利用到HashMap这个知识点,所以要创建一个 HashMap<String,integer> data=new HashMap<String,integer>(); 当我们的第一次获取到str数组里的元素的时候 ...
  • 这是毕业论文查重降重工具,本人亲自测试有效,用知网或者其他网站上能够找到的论文复制进去,查重100%。纯自己手写,胡编的论文,查重率在0%-5%。降重可以将你本来的论文进行换个语句,但总体表达思想不变。祝你...
  • 个人项目:论文查重

    2020-09-29 23:22:35
    个人项目:论文查重 github地址 这个作业属于哪个课程 https://edu.cnblogs.com/campus/gdgy/Networkengineering1834 这个作业要求在哪里 ...文件读写类为了增加开发效率,我引入
  • 简体中文论文查重系统 写在前面 本项目于在2017年完成了第一版并购使用,后经一年多的稳定运行和维护升级,于2018年开源。由于项目架构较老,目前本项目以维护为主进行常规更新和BUG修复,不再进行大的功能性更新。 ...
  • java版SSM校园生活平台,适合毕业设计,包含源码、数据库、毕业论文,毕业论文自己写的,可以直接使用

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 551
精华内容 220
关键字:

java论文查重

java 订阅